#0c566c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0c566c is composed of 4.7% red, 33.7% green and 42.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.9% cyan, 20.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 57.6% black. It has a hue angle of 193.8 degrees, a saturation of 80% and a lightness of 23.5%. #0c566c color hex could be obtained by blending #18acd8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006666.

● #0c566c color description : Very dark cyan.
#0c566c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0c566c has RGB values of R:12, G:86, B:108 and CMYK values of C:0.89, M:0.2, Y:0, K:0.58. Its decimal value is 808556.
